Ingredients

  • 6 large baking potatoes
  • 8 Tbsp. butter, divided
  • 1/2 c. grated Cheddar cheese
  • 1/4 c. gr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 c. cut up bacon
  • 1/2 c. milk
  • 1/4 tsp. pepper (ground)
  • 2 tsp. parsley

Method

  • Scrub the potatoes.
  • Pat them dry.
  • Prick the surface with a fork.
  • Using 2 tablespoons of the butter, grease the potatoes. Bake at 425° for 1 hour. Grease a casserole with 1 tablespoon butter to hold the potatoes in one layer.
  • Cut 1/4-inch off the top of potato. Scoop out the pulp of the potato leaving some in the skin (small spoon works).
  • Mash the pulp with the remaining ingredients (reserve 1 teaspoon butter) and mound it back into the potato.
  • Place them in casserole dish.
  • Divide the butter on top and sprinkle with paprika. Bake at 400° for 30 minutes.
